Sheets, blankets, pillows and more all play a role in creating the perfect sleeping experience, but the comforter is sort of the star of the show, and this down alternative comforter is a pretty great one. Made with polyester fabric, this comforter is designed for warmth. The widely used synthetic fabric has excellent heat retention, so you can be sure that even in the coldest temperatures and rooms, you’re staying nice and toasty all night long. The fabric is also extremely durable, wrinkle-resistant, and has quick-drying properties, all major wins in our book. Using a sewn-through box construction, the comforter has hypoallergenic polyester fiberfill evenly distributed throughout, ensuring that extra stuffing stays secure and doesn’t build up in certain areas or disperse in odd ways. The box construction is what also gives the comforter its sleek geometric pattern.

Thanks to the polyester fiberfill, you’re able to get a comforter that’s extremely warm but isn’t overly heavy or bulky. It’s also hypoallergenic, which means it’s great for people who are prone to reactions or sensitivities with different fabrics. The tightly woven fibers made it difficult for allergens to take hold, compared to natural ones like cotton, so you’re less likely to have any sort of difficulties or odd repsonses.
